Output 631356f1062d873a066632dd139f73c42689715af5c19d62d8768f98da5134ce:33
- value
- 1509586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b13b205fb617f3b517bea01c3700b0a02e5c1aa OP_EQUAL
- address
- 3Qab89skaYvyoovqonobyKpEFMvwcziMUc
- transaction
- 631356f1062d873a066632dd139f73c42689715af5c19d62d8768f98da5134ce
- confirmations
- 272832
- spent
- true